What is the relationship between the magnetic north pole and the geographic south pole?
Back
The magnetic north pole is located near the geographic south pole.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the relationship between the magnetic south pole and the geographic north pole?
Back
The magnetic south pole is located near the geographic north pole.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ens when two magnets are brought close together?
Back
They can either attract or repel each other depending on their poles.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ean when magnets are attracting each other?
Back
It means that opposite poles of the magnets are facing each other.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What does it mean when magnets are repelling each other?
Back
It means that like poles of the magnets are facing each other.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What do magnetic field lines represent?
Back
Magnetic field lines represent the magnetic force around magnets and the Earth.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do magnetic field lines behave around a magnet?
Back
They emerge from the north pole and enter the south pole, indicating the direction of the magnetic force.
